Purified corn oil is here a common cooking oil, derived from corn kernels through a involved extraction and purification technique. This process eliminates solids and unwanted components, leading in a light-colored liquid with a mild taste and elevated heat temperature. It's commonly applied in a range of baking applications, including salad seasonings, cooked products, and as a all-purpose frying medium. Understanding its properties and likely benefits is important for all home bakers and food companies.

Corn Oil Manufacturing Processes and Innovations
The creation of yellow grain oil involves a series of processes, beginning with the preparation of the initial kernels. Historically, this included crushing and separation via pressing; however, modern plants primarily utilize solvent leaching – typically with hexane – to maximize oil recovery. Subsequently, the crude oil undergoes degumming, treating to eliminate gums and free greasy acids, and color removal to improve its appearance. Recent developments focus on lowering solvent usage through closed-loop systems and exploring alternative solvents like supercritical carbon dioxide, a more environmentally friendly option. Furthermore, membrane separation is gaining traction for refining the oil, and enzyme processing is being investigated to improve oil quality and diminish the need for harsher chemical steps.
